                Dekko does not delete messages?

                First of all welcome!

                You can delete messages in Dekko by either opening the message and clicking on the dustbin icon top right, or from the inbox (or any folder view) put your finger on the message and slide it to the right. This reveals a red dustbin icon to the left of the message. Click on this to delete the message.

                      @otaku_ii said in Welcome to the UBports community! Introduce yourself here!:

                      I would like to know how do i port Ubuntu Touch to my phone

                      Hello and welcome!
                      A good place to start reading is here.
                      But keep in mind: porting will generally take weeks, if not months, and during the process you will have a non-working phone most of the time. So it's not recommended to try to port your only phone and daily driver.
                      If you'd happen to have a spare, that would help a lot.

                                      Hi I'm @treebeard aged 60 and a retired Lead Software Engineer using the Microsoft Toolset.

                                      My first home computers in the late 1970's were the Science Of Cambridge MK14 and the Tangerine Microtan 65. In those days software was 'free' in the GNU sense. The source code to the Microtan OS was fully listed in the user guide for example.

                                      I started taking an interest in Linux in 2007 after taking a strong dislike to Windows Vista and settled on Ubuntu. I never had time to acquire Linux Dev skills though, on top of keeping up with Microsoft constantly reinventing the wheel.

                                      I was thrilled when Ubuntu Touch was launched and bought a BQ E4.5 in 2015 which I still use as an alarm clock.

                                      I upgraded to the original Volla Phone, and after damaging it just received a Volla X23.

                                      I post occasionally on this forum, mainly with helpful hints where I have solved an issue. I'm not a Linux or Mobile developer but help out where I can.

                                      I guess I'm an example of a Ubuntu Touch 'customer' rather than a dev.

                                      Computers and the Internet provide complete freedom but are being buried under a mountain of corporate control. To everyone involved in ubPorts who must at times feel downbeat about the project, I say remember why Ubuntu Touch was founded. To give back the software freedom and privacy we have had taken from us.
